Barcelona vs. Athletic Bilbao: A Clash of Philosophies

One of the standout fixtures of Matchday 22 pits Barcelona against Athletic Bilbao at the Camp Nou. Historically, this has always been a captivating encounter, showcasing contrasting styles and deeply ingrained footballing philosophies. Barcelona, under their current management, are striving to return to their possession-based dominance, focusing on intricate passing patterns and exploiting space in the final third. Their recent form has been somewhat inconsistent, plagued by defensive vulnerabilities and a reliance on individual brilliance.

Athletic Bilbao, on the other hand, represent a bastion of Basque identity and a fiercely competitive spirit. Their manager has instilled a high-pressing, energetic style of play that makes them a difficult opponent for any team. They are particularly dangerous on the counter-attack, utilizing the pace and power of their forwards to exploit any defensive lapses. This match will likely be a tactical chess match, with Barcelona attempting to dictate the tempo and Bilbao looking to disrupt their rhythm and capitalize on turnovers. Key to Barcelona’s success will be their ability to break down Bilbao’s organized defense and contain their counter-attacking threats. For Bilbao, a disciplined defensive performance and clinical finishing will be crucial in securing a positive result at the Camp Nou.

Real Madrid vs. Valencia: A Test of Resilience

Real Madrid’s journey continues as they face Valencia at the Santiago Bernabéu. Real Madrid, always under immense pressure to perform, are navigating a season filled with challenges, including injuries to key players and tactical adjustments. Their manager’s pragmatic approach has often prioritized defensive solidity and efficient counter-attacking, but they have also shown glimpses of attacking flair.

Valencia, a club steeped in history, are undergoing a period of rebuilding and are looking to establish themselves as a force to be reckoned with once again. Their young squad possesses talent and potential, but they often lack the experience and consistency to compete with the league’s top teams. This match presents a significant test for Valencia, as they will need to be defensively organized and disciplined to withstand Real Madrid’s attacking pressure. Real Madrid will be looking to assert their dominance early on and control the game, while Valencia will aim to frustrate their opponents and exploit any opportunities on the counter-attack. The midfield battle will be crucial, with both teams vying for control of possession and the ability to dictate the flow of the game.

Atletico Madrid vs. Sevilla: A Battle of Grit and Determination

Atletico Madrid, known for their defensive resilience and tactical discipline, will host Sevilla in another intriguing encounter. Atletico’s manager has built a team that is notoriously difficult to break down, and their organized defense is the foundation of their success. They are also dangerous on set-pieces and utilize a direct attacking style that can be highly effective.

Sevilla, traditionally one of La Liga’s stronger teams, have experienced fluctuations in form. They possess talented players in attack, but their defensive vulnerabilities have often undermined their efforts. This match promises to be a tight and intense affair, with both teams likely to prioritize defensive solidity. Atletico Madrid will look to control the game and exploit their set-piece opportunities, while Sevilla will need to be clinical in front of goal and avoid defensive errors. The midfield battle will be crucial, with both teams vying for control and the ability to dictate the tempo of the game.

What makes La Liga different from other major European leagues?

La Liga is renowned for its emphasis on technical skill, tactical sophistication, and attacking football. Spanish teams often prioritize possession-based play and intricate passing patterns, leading to aesthetically pleasing and entertaining matches. The league also boasts a rich history and passionate fan base, creating a unique and vibrant atmosphere.

How does La Liga compare to the English Premier League in terms of style of play?

While both are top leagues, La Liga and the Premier League showcase different styles. La Liga emphasizes technical skill, tactical sophistication, and possession-based play. The Premier League is known for its high intensity, physical battles, and direct attacking style. While both leagues feature world-class players and exciting matches, their distinct approaches to the game make them unique and appealing to different audiences.
